Full Description
Sealed proposals must be received at the office of the Purchasing Officer, P.O. Box 99, 200 East 4th Street, Woodbine, GA 31569 no later than 2:00 p.m. on Thursday, September 17, 2026, referencing RESIDENTIAL CURBSIDE SOLID WASTE AND RECYCLABLE COLLECTION SERVICES - PROPOSAL #P27-1565-03, at which time they will be opened and proposers name publicly read. No bid shall be withdrawn after the closing time for a period of ninety (90) days.
Digital Proposal Documents will be available for download on the Camden County website Purchasing Page www.camdencountyga.gov after 8am on Thursday, August 6, 2026.
Questions regarding this proposal may be directed in writing to the Purchasing Officer, Kelsey Kelley at bids@camdencountyga.gov.
Camden County provides equal opportunity for all businesses and does not discriminate against any person or business because of race, color, religion, sex, age, national origin, and handicap or veterans status. The county reserves the right to reject all bids that are non-responsive or not responsible.
